Far from perfect but Love Island can start an important discussion

I tried my best last year. I really did. To watch Love Island, that is. Four episodes in, I felt entirely revulsed by what I saw as its vapidity and celebration of ignorance, and gave up.

I think it was Hayley discussing Brexit and asking, “does that mean we won’t have any trees?” (still no clue what she was talking about here) and “so, would it be harder to go on holidays?... I love my holidays!” (don’t we all, Hayley) that put the final nail in the coffin for me.
